Hijita, a Latina chocolatier, created this Oaxacan Spice Drinking Chocolate as a luxurious homage to our chocolate traditions. Artisanally crafted with 55% single-origin, roasted and unfermented Oaxacan cacao. Expertly spiced with Mexican-grown cinnamon and vanilla bean, both sustainably sourced from Veracruz. A hint of Mexican sea salt from Colima adds the perfect balance. This ready-to-make powdered chocolate is a piece of Mexican heritage in a cup. 

This is extremely rare and special cacao, sourced directly from the plots of Dionisia Garcia, a beacon of guardianship for cacao in the mountains of Chinantla, Oaxaca. Doña Dionisia comes from generations of guardians of the Oaxacan cacao legacy.

  • Melt 20-25g in 6-8 oz of hot liquid.
  • Use a frother, whisk, blender, or molinillo to create a creamy, foamy emulsion.
  • Sweeten to taste, or enjoy as is!

Oaxacan cacao, organic coconut sugar, Mexican cinnamon, Mexican vanilla bean, Mexican sea salt.

Border Kid & World-Class Chocolatier, Ashley

Born and raised between borders, from her birth city of Laredo, TX to her mother's native Nuevo Laredo, MX, Ashley Ugarte grew up surrounded by her family's rich cultural and traditions. As a chocolate lover from day one, Ashley's favorite tradition was sipping on traditional Mexican hot chocolate while making tamales with her family. She attributes her vision for Hijita to the strong matriarchs in her life, her mother, abuelitas and her only sister. Prior to founding Hijita, Ashley was head chocolatier at Dandelion Chocolate, a world-renown bean-to-bar chocolate company based in San Francisco, where she co-spearheaded the launch of their award-winning confections program.
